Output 258e67ab156c750123fbf4db3599d26f81996d52a8dd756bab5be4b3791c4249:66

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 be520cce2e9394d21ed6e93d85567277db6177b580732d0a4b385f83435935e3
address
bc1phefqen3wjw2dy8kkay7c24njwldkzaa4spej6zjt8p0cxs6exh3sxeh5r2
transaction
258e67ab156c750123fbf4db3599d26f81996d52a8dd756bab5be4b3791c4249